Hawai`i Blasts Shockers 7-3

Rainbows Get Homers from Bock and Montgomery

HONOLULU -- The University of Hawai`i Rainbow baseball team (7-1) used two big home runs defeat the No. 27 Wichita State Shockers (7-1) 7-3 in front of a crowd of 2,667 at the Les Murakami Stadium Friday. Christopher George (3-0) got the victory for UH while Mathew Jakubov (1-1) took the loss for Wichita State. Clary Carlsen got his third save of the season for Hawai`i.

Timothy Montgomery led the Rainbows, going 1-for-3 with a three-run home run and two runs scored. Brian Bock also hit a homer, going 1-for-4 with two RBI. Rocky Russo continued to swing the hot bat, going 2-for-3 a double and two runs scored while Brian Finegan extended his hitting streak to eight games with a hit in the third inning. Andrew Sansaver also hit well, going 2-for-3 with a triple, one RBI and one run scored.

George ended the game with 6.1 innings pitched, giving up two earned runs while striking out eight. Carlsen went 2.2 innings, giving up just one hit while striking out five.

UH got on the board first in the third inning when Brent Cook sacrafice bunted Montgomery in to put the 'Bows up 1-0. Hawai`i added three more runs in the bottom of the fourth inning when Sansave tripled in an RBI and Bock hit a two-run homer over the left field fence.

The Shockers came back in the top of the fifth, scoring a run in the fifth and two more in the seventh to cut the UH lead to 4-3. But then Montgomery blasted a three-run shot over the left field wall in the bottom of the eighth, giving the Rainbows the 7-3 victory.

The two teams will face off again tomorrow at 6:35 p.m. at the Les Murakami Stadium. Justin Cayetano (1-0) is scheduled to pitch for Hawai`i while Steve Uhlmansiek (1-0) is penciled in for Wichita State.
